VMware最小带宽配置指南
vmware最小带宽

首页 2025-03-01 16:51:45



VMware最小带宽:优化虚拟化环境的性能与效率 在虚拟化技术日益普及的今天,VMware作为虚拟化领域的领军企业,为企业提供了强大的虚拟化解决方案

    然而,在部署和实施VMware虚拟化环境时,一个常常被忽视但又至关重要的因素就是网络带宽

    特别是在资源有限或网络环境复杂的场景下,合理规划和配置VMware的最小带宽需求,对于确保虚拟化环境的稳定运行和高效性能具有举足轻重的意义

     一、VMware虚拟化环境的网络需求概述 VMware虚拟化环境通过网络连接实现了虚拟机(VM)之间的通信、虚拟机与物理主机之间的管理以及虚拟机与外部网络的互连

    因此,网络带宽不仅影响着虚拟机的性能,还直接关系到虚拟化环境的整体可靠性和可扩展性

     虚拟化环境的网络需求可以分为几个关键方面:虚拟机之间的内部通信、虚拟机访问存储资源、管理流量(如vCenter Server与ESXi主机之间的通信)以及虚拟机与外部网络的连接

    每一个方面都对带宽有着特定的要求,而这些要求在不同的应用场景下会有所不同

     二、理解VMware最小带宽的概念 最小带宽是指在保证虚拟化环境基本功能和性能的前提下,网络所需的最小数据传输速率

    这个值并非一成不变,而是根据虚拟化环境的规模、应用类型、负载情况等多个因素动态变化的

     在VMware环境中,确定最小带宽的过程需要考虑以下几个方面: 1.虚拟机密度:虚拟机密度越高,即单台物理主机上运行的虚拟机数量越多,对网络带宽的需求也就越大

    因为每个虚拟机都需要进行数据传输,包括内部通信和外部访问

     2.应用类型:不同的应用类型对带宽的需求不同

    例如,数据库应用通常对延迟敏感,需要更高的带宽来保证数据的实时传输;而Web服务器则可能更注重吞吐量,对带宽的需求相对较为稳定

     3.存储架构:存储网络(如NFS、SAN或vSAN)的带宽需求也是不可忽视的

    虚拟机需要从存储中读取和写入数据,存储网络的带宽直接影响虚拟机的I/O性能

     4.管理流量:vCenter Server与ESXi主机之间的通信需要一定的带宽来支持管理操作,如虚拟机的部署、迁移和配置更新等

     5.网络冗余与故障切换:为了实现高可用性和容错性,虚拟化环境通常配置了网络冗余和故障切换机制

    这些机制在正常运行时可能占用额外的带宽资源

     三、优化VMware最小带宽的策略与实践 1.网络架构优化 -分层设计:采用分层网络架构,将管理网络、虚拟机网络、存储网络等分开,以减少网络拥塞和冲突

     -负载均衡:使用网络负载均衡器来分配流量,确保网络资源的有效利用,避免单点过载

     -冗余路径:配置多条网络路径,实现故障切换和冗余,提高网络的可靠性和稳定性

     2.虚拟机配置调整 -NIC绑定策略:为虚拟机配置多个虚拟网卡(vNIC),并使用NIC绑定策略来提高网络连接的可靠性和性能

     -流量控制:通过VMware的流量整形和流量标记功能,对虚拟机的网络流量进行精细化管理,确保关键应用的带宽需求得到满足

     -虚拟机分布:合理分布虚拟机,避免将高带宽需求的虚拟机集中部署在同一台物理主机上,以减少网络瓶颈

     3.存储网络优化 -存储协议选择:根据应用场景选择合适的存储协议(如NFS、vSAN或块存储),以优化存储网络的带宽和延迟

     -存储I/O调度:配置存储I/O调度器,根据虚拟机的负载情况动态调整存储带宽的分配

     -缓存利用:充分利用存储缓存来减少对数据存储网络的直接访问,提高虚拟机的I/O性能

     4.管理流量优化 -vCenter Server部署:将vCenter Server部署在高性能的网络环境中,确保其与管理网络之间的通信畅通无阻

     -任务调度:合理安排虚拟机的部署、迁移和配置更新等管理任务,避免在网络高峰时段进行大规模操作

     -监控与报警:使用VMware的监控和报警功能,实时监控网络带宽的使用情况,及时发现并解决潜在的网络瓶颈

     5.持续监控与调优 -性能监控:使用VMware的性能监控工具(如vRealize Operations、VMware ESXi Shell等)定期收集和分析网络性能数据

     -容量规划:根据业务增长和虚拟机密度的增加,定期评估网络带宽的容量需求,并进行相应的扩容和调优

     -最佳实践分享:与VMware社区和行业专家保持联系,分享和学习最佳实践,不断优化虚拟化环境的网络配置

     四、总结与展望 在VMware虚拟化环境中,合理规划和配置最小带宽是确保虚拟化环境稳定运行和高效性能的关键

    通过优化网络架构、调整虚拟机配置、优化存储网络、管理流量以及持续监控与调优,我们可以有效地提高虚拟化环境的网络带宽利用率,降低网络延迟,提升虚拟机的性能和用户体验

     未来,随着虚拟化技术的不断发展和云计算的普及,虚拟化环境的网络需求将变得更加复杂和多样化

    因此,我们需要持续关注新技术和新方法的发展,不断探索和实践,以适应不断变化的业务需求和技术挑战

    只有这样,我们才能确保VMware虚拟化环境在网络资源有限的情况下,依然能够保持高效、可靠和可扩展的性能

    

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道